Description

Introducing the Sabian AAX-Plosion Crash 19", the epitome of modern cymbal craftsmanship. Boasting a brilliant finish and medium weight, this cymbal is all about power, presence, and definition. With its Auto-Focus Response feature, it maximizes sensitivity, equalizing high and low-pitch levels, and filtering out conflicting overtones to deliver pure and accurate sounds. Whether you're tapping with your finger or thrashing with a stick, this cymbal responds with a precise, shimmering tone that's ideal for both studio recording and live performances.

Its unique design enables it to explode with the punchy accents and amazing definition that only thin cymbals can provide, making it a versatile addition to any drummer's setup. Crafted from durable B20 bronze, it has been aged and hand-tested in Sabian's legendary vault to ensure top-notch quality. Its modern style and bright sound are the result of Sabian's continuous innovation in cymbal making, keeping up with the evolving tastes and styles of drummers worldwide.

Product specs

Type Crash
Size 19"
Weight Medium/Thin
Material B20
Finish Brilliant
Sound Bright
Balance Attack
Bell Size Medium

Reviews

PROS

  • Explosive sound with a quick bright attack and darker decay

  • Outstanding cutting power; stands out in loud rock settings

  • Versatile across various music genres; suitable for metal, rock, jazz

  • Unlathed raw bell offers a crisp, clear punch

  • Handles dynamic range well; responsive at both low and high volumes

  • Complements other cymbals harmoniously; pairs well with different sizes

  • Durable with excellent longevity; withstands heavy hitting

  • Can be used as a crash ride, adding versatility

  • Beautiful finish and aesthetic appeal

  • No harsh "gong" undertones; smooth crash effect

CONS

  • Some find it too dark or low-pitched for a main crash/ride

  • Lathing may wear down wooden stick tips quickly

  • Might be too large or less responsive for those preferring faster cymbal response

Comparisons

  • Owners have compared the AAX X-Plosion series to the HHX line, noting that the early 2000s models, especially the X-plosion and Dark crashes, offer a sound close to or darker than HHXs.

    Source
  • The AAX X-Plosion has a thin feel and great attack, sitting between dark and bright tones, suitable as a main crash in rock/metal.

    Source
  • The AAX Freq crash, while thin, is noted for being brighter than the X-Plosion, providing another option for a main riding crash.
